American Standard Brands is a leading North American manufacturer of bath and kitchen products. The Company participates in all key product categories including bathroom and kitchen faucets, fixtures and furniture with leading positions in toilets and the number two position in bathroom fixtures in the U.S. and overall category leadership in Canada, the Dominican Republic and Mexico. Products are marketed under brand names such as American Standard®, Porcher® and Jado®, Safety Tubs, Crane and Fiat. American Standard Brands delivers products to a wide range of customers in both residential and commercial markets and for new construction and replacement/remodeling. The network includes wholesalers (including showrooms), retailers (including do–it–yourself centers) and specialty merchants.
Kitchen Sink Features
Gary Uhl from American Standard discusses the special features that you should consider when choosing a kitchen sink.
Transcripts
Gary Uhl: Hello my name is Gary Uhl from American Standard. Today I want to discuss the special features that you should consider when choosing a kitchen sink.
Sinks can be up to 9" deep that allows for nice straight sides and an even platform, that's important if you want to stack dishes and glasses in the bottom of the sink.
Another feature to look for is an offset drain, this is a drain located in a corner of the sink. What this does is it gives you more usable space and it allows water should still drain away even if there is a big pot right in the middle of the sink.
Many double-bowl sinks have a center divider that's slightly lower than the sides, this is a good feature, because it allows water to spill from one bowl over into the other in the case of an overflow. You use your kitchen sink everyday, special features like this can make any task easier.
